Address

NdMeM63ndsFHweZuAj1UbXBV6FdcvM1rNp

0 XNA

Confirmed
Total Received16.05607781 XNA
Total Sent16.05607781 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
 
NdMeM63ndsFHweZuAj1UbXBV6FdcvM1rNp16.05607781 XNA